Turn crosswind at 500', level at circuit height
The problem with this is, with the poor climb performance of a typical trainer, probably at max weight, the crosswind climb from 500' to 1000' followed by the protracted levelling out by the student before turning can position you very wide downwind. I would suggest in these circumstances to climb straight ahead to a greater height, possibly 700' or so to keep the downwind leg closer to the runway and avoid the. 'bomber' size circuits which seem to be rather prevelant these days.
